Friday Olokor and Adeniyi Olugbemi

The Sultan of Sokoto, Alhaji Sa’ad Abubakar III, in his Eid-el-Kabir message on Monday said armed herdsmen perpetrating violence in the country were foreign terrorists.

The Eid prayer was attended by Second Republic President, Alhaji Shehu Shagari; Governor Aminu Tambuwal; his deputy, Alhaji Ahmed Aliyu; and Africa’s richest man, Aliko Dangote, among other dignitaries.

He said,  “All those so-called Fulani herdsmen, moving with guns, causing violence, fighting with farmers are not Nigerians.

“These are foreigners coming into Nigeria to cause a breach of the peace of the nation. They are therefore terrorists and should be treated as such by the Nigerian security agencies.

“The Nigerian herdsmen are very peace-loving and law abiding.’’

He stated that some “bad eggs” had infiltrated the Nigerian Fulani herdsmen, challenging the security agencies to be proactive.
